  • Polly Bergen was an American actress, singer, television host, writer and entrepreneur. She started her career as a singer, then moved to acting on film and television. Her most...Read more notable film appearances were in “Cape Fear” (1962), “At War with the Army”, “That's My Boy”, “A Guide for the Married Mad” and “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de”. In television she appeared in “The Winds of War”, “The Sopranos” and “Desperate Housewives”, among many others. She hosted her own variety show for one season (The Polly Bergen Show). For her stage work she was nominated for the Tony Award for best Featured Actress in a Musical. As an author, Bergen wrote three books on beauty, fashion and charm.
